Kill la Kill is more than just one of our favorite shows. Kill la Kill is the first TV series produced by Studio Trigger, whose creative talents have been known for some of the most explosively animated & expressively designed anime of the past few decades. Kill la Kill's overall aesthetic pairs these kinetic visuals with a high-intensity soundtrack that we can't get out of our heads, absolutely bleeding a slick look & feel that we personally love.
